Output 13663e9fdade157920ef6e0de59edbc3ddaf75d8668f725a1c51567665b50e65:1

value
3657507790
script pubkey
OP_0 OP_PUSHBYTES_20 b703b8ba9638df834a5a2c3b707e16e94a418389
address
tb1qkupm3w5k8r0cxjj69sahqlska99yrqufq9p86e
transaction
13663e9fdade157920ef6e0de59edbc3ddaf75d8668f725a1c51567665b50e65